Xinhua News Agency, Kuwait City, April 9 (Reporter Yin Zhao) - Sana'a reports: Abdul-Malik al-Houthi, leader of the Yemeni Houthi armed group, stated on the 9th that Israel's ongoing aggression against Lebanon could lead to a full resumption of conflict, and claimed to have "completely and finally prevented Israel and the United States from using the Red Sea for hostile military purposes."

On the same day, Abdul-Malik delivered a speech via the Masirah TV station controlled by the Houthi armed group, stating that the United States and Israel had launched a large-scale aggression, committing "crimes against humanity," but had failed to achieve their objectives.

He indicated that even if the current round of confrontation comes to a temporary halt under a future negotiation framework, it does not mean the end of the conflict, nor does it signify the end of the threats from Israel, as its continued aggression against Lebanon could lead to a full resumption of conflict.

Abdul-Malik stated that efforts by all parties for political negotiations could only succeed if Israel stops its aggression against Lebanon and all members of the "Resistance Axis," and commits to no longer infringe upon Iranian airspace. "Israel must not forcibly establish its 'arbitrary infringement' rules in this region."
